J95 Postprocedural respiratory disorders, not elsewhere classified

This page in Swedish

J95 is the ICD-10 code for Postprocedural respiratory disorders, not elsewhere classified. It is a three-character category divided into 8 subcodes; use the subcode whenever the record supports that level of detail. It belongs to the block J95–J99 (Other diseases of the respiratory system) in Chapter X, Diseases of the respiratory system.

What J95 excludes

Conditions that look similar but belong under another code.

  • emphysema (subcutaneous) resulting from a procedure T81.8
  • pulmonary manifestations due to radiation J70.0-J70.1

United StatesICD-10-CM

Listed through more specific codes:

  • J95.61Intraoperative hemorrhage and hematoma of a respiratory system organ or structure complicating a respiratory system procedure
  • J95.62Intraoperative hemorrhage and hematoma of a respiratory system organ or structure complicating other procedure
  • J95.71Accidental puncture and laceration of a respiratory system organ or structure during a respiratory system procedure
  • J95.72Accidental puncture and laceration of a respiratory system organ or structure during other procedure
